Lithium-ion batteries have become the go-to choice for electrified mobility, and for good reason. They offer a remarkable combination of energy density, efficiency, and reliability. Compared to traditional lead-acid batteries, Li-ion batteries are significantly lighter and have a higher energy density, meaning they can store more energy in a smaller, lighter package.

Currently, Li-ion batteries are widely used for various applications, and they come in different cell chemistries, each with its own set of characteristics, and advantages for several applications and segments. The main cell chemistries for lithium-ion batteries are Lithium Iron Phosphate (LiFePO4 or LFP), Lithium Nickel Manganese Cobalt Oxide (NMC), Lithium Nickel Cobalt Aluminum Oxide (NCA), Solid-State, Lithium Cobalt Oxide (LCO), Lithium Manganese Oxide (LMO), Lithium Titanate (LTO).

Undoubtedly the rise of electric vehicles is a testament to the capabilities of lithium-ion batteries. EVs equipped with Li-ion batteries deliver impressive ranges, often exceeding 300 miles on a single charge. This increased range, coupled with advancements in charging infrastructure, is making EVs a practical choice for daily commuting and long-distance travel.

While electric cars have captured much of the spotlight, Li-ion batteries are also powering other forms of mobility. Electric scooters, e-bikes, and electric buses are becoming increasingly common sights on city streets. These compact and efficient batteries are making urban commuting more sustainable and enjoyable.

As the world looks toward a greener future, the sustainability of battery technology is a critical consideration. The world of Li-ion batteries is not without its challenges. They use valuable and sometimes scarce materials like lithium, cobalt, and nickel. However, the industry is actively exploring ways to recycle and repurpose batteries, reducing waste and lessening the environmental impact of production.
